- How long do I have to register the MERLYN Lifetime Guarantee?
-
You must register your MERLYN shower enclosure within 28 days of the date of purchase to obtain the benefit of the Lifetime Guarantee.Read More
- Who can register the MERLYN Lifetime Guarantee?
-
You are only entitled to register if you are the original purchaser of a MERLYN shower enclosure purchased from an authorised dealer.Read More

- What happens if I do not register my MERLYN shower enclosure?
-
If the purchase has not been registered, the Lifetime Guarantee may not apply. You will be entitled to a 12 month guarantee from the date of purchase, and proof of purchase is necessary.Read More
- What does the MERLYN Lifetime Guarantee cover?
-
The Lifetime Guarantee applies where a MERLYN shower enclosure is defective in materials or manufacture, and covers normal domestic use at normal water temperatures and pressures.Read More

- Does the Lifetime Guarantee cover installation or plumbing costs?
-
MERLYN’s commitment under the Lifetime Guarantee is limited to refund, repair or replacement parts. It does not cover installation, plumbing or incidental costs.Read More
- When should I inspect my MERLYN shower enclosure after purchase?
-
Inspect within 14 days and before installation for any obvious defects.Read More
- Are metal finishes covered under the MERLYN Lifetime Guarantee?
-
The Lifetime Guarantee for metal coverings (chrome and colour coating) against flaking, discolouration and rust is excluded where those conditions are caused by misuse, build up of mildew and limescale, or the use of corrosive cleaning liquids.Read More

- Do ex-display or discounted enclosures qualify for the MERLYN Lifetime Guarantee?
-
The Lifetime Guarantee does not cover ex-display or shop soiled MERLYN shower enclosures sold at a discount.Read More

- What happens if a guarantee claim is not valid?
-
Where MERLYN considers a claim is not covered by the terms of any guarantee, MERLYN will charge for spare parts supplied at current prices together with dispatch expenses, including post and packaging at cost.Read More
